Output ecad388b835cb05ab4f6f68323fb4eb8829431afb8f568cab0a1d37c88b84ce8:0

value
369440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b55181524447e2e0ff03f7043b82ab4946f8e74b OP_EQUAL
address
3JDjsLqz4849H8Ca8hfyAYCrMpnAaPKbDU
transaction
ecad388b835cb05ab4f6f68323fb4eb8829431afb8f568cab0a1d37c88b84ce8
confirmations
123363
spent
true